Example #1
0
		</tr>
		<tr>
			<td class="admin" align="right" valign="top">&nbsp;</td>
			<td class="admin"><label for="searchlist"><input type="checkbox" id="searchlist" name="searchlist" value="1"' . $searchlist . ' />&nbsp;' . $cms_language->getMessage(MESSAGE_PAGE_FIELD_SEARCHLIST) . '</label></td>
		</tr>';
    //if ASE module exists, add field indexation options
    if (class_exists('CMS_module_ase') && CMS_module_ase::isActive()) {
        $content .= '
			<tr>
				<td class="admin" align="right" valign="top">&nbsp;</td>
				<td class="admin"><label for="indexable"><input type="checkbox" id="indexable" name="indexable" value="1"' . $indexable . ' />&nbsp;' . $cms_language->getMessage(MESSAGE_PAGE_FIELD_INDEXABLE, false, MOD_POLYMOD_CODENAME) . '</label></td>
			</tr>';
    }
    $content .= '
		<tr>
			<td colspan="2"><input type="submit" class="admin_input_submit" value="' . $cms_language->getMessage(MESSAGE_BUTTON_VALIDATE) . '" /></td>
		</tr>';
} else {
    $content .= '</td>
		</tr>';
}
$content .= '
	</form>
	</table>';
$content .= '
	<br />
	' . $cms_language->getMessage(MESSAGE_FORM_MANDATORY_FIELDS) . '
	<br /><br />
';
$dialog->setContent($content);
$dialog->show();
Example #2
0
// $Id: stat.php,v 1.9 2010/03/08 16:41:21 sebastien Exp $
/**
 * Automne Debug Statistics viewver
 *
 * @package Automne
 * @subpackage admin
 * @author Sébastien Pauchet <*****@*****.**>
 */
require_once dirname(__FILE__) . '/../../cms_rc_admin.php';
error_reporting(E_ALL & ~E_NOTICE);
$SQL_TIME_MARK = $_REQUEST["SQL_TIME_MARK"] ? $_REQUEST["SQL_TIME_MARK"] : '0.001';
$statName = $_REQUEST['stat'] ? $_REQUEST['stat'] : '';
$dialog = new CMS_dialog();
if (!$statName) {
    $dialog->setTitle('Automne :: Debug :: Statistics', 'pic_meta.gif');
    $dialog->setContent('Cannot find stats datas ...');
    $dialog->show();
    exit;
}
//get stats from cache object
$cache = new CMS_cache($statName, 'atm-stats', 600, false);
//load cache content
if (!$cache->exist() || !($datas = $cache->load())) {
    $dialog->setTitle('Automne :: Debug :: Statistics', 'pic_meta.gif');
    $dialog->setContent('Cannot find stats datas ...');
    $dialog->show();
    exit;
}
$sql_table = $datas['stat_sql_table'];
$files_loaded = $datas['stat_files_table'];
$memoryUsages = $datas['stat_memory_table'];
Example #3
0
define('MESSAGE_PAGE_MODULE_EXTRACT_ERROR', 1654);
define('MESSAGE_PAGE_MODULE_NO_EXPORT', 1655);
define('MESSAGE_PAGE_MODULE_ERROR_NO_IMPORT_DATA', 1656);
define('MESSAGE_PAGE_MODULE_IMPORT_ERROR', 1657);
define('MESSAGE_PAGE_MODULE_IMPORT_DONE', 1658);
define('MESSAGE_PAGE_MODULE_ERROR_CLEANING_DIR', 1659);
define('MESSAGE_PAGE_MODULE_IMPORT_LOG', 1660);
define('MESSAGE_PAGE_ERROR_MODULE_RIGHTS', 65);
define('MESSAGE_PAGE_EXPORT_XML_FORMAT', 1636);
define('MESSAGE_PAGE_EXPORT_PHP_FORMAT', 1637);
define('MESSAGE_PAGE_EXPORT_OPTIONS', 1638);
//Create page object
$dialog = new CMS_dialog();
//checks rights
if (!$cms_user->hasAdminClearance(CLEARANCE_ADMINISTRATION_EDITVALIDATEALL)) {
    $dialog->setContent($cms_language->getMessage(MESSAGE_PAGE_ERROR_MODULE_RIGHTS));
    $dialog->show();
    exit;
}
$import = new CMS_module_import();
$dialog->setTitle($cms_language->getMessage(MESSAGE_PAGE_MODULE_IMPORT_TITLE));
$format = io::post('format', '', 'xml');
$options = io::post('options', 'is_array', !io::post('action') ? $import->getDefaultParameters() : array());
$dialog->setBackLink('modules_admin.php');
$content = '<form action="' . $_SERVER['SCRIPT_NAME'] . '" method="post" enctype="multipart/form-data">
				<input type="hidden" name="action" value="import" />
				<fieldset>
					<legend>' . $cms_language->getMessage(MESSAGE_PAGE_EXPORT_OPTIONS) . '</legend>';
$importParams = $import->getAvailableParameters($cms_language);
foreach ($importParams as $param => $label) {
    $content .= '<label>
Example #4
0
define('MESSAGE_PAGE_MODULE_NO_EXPORT', 1633);
define('MESSAGE_PAGE_EXPORT_FORMAT', 1634);
define('MESSAGE_PAGE_EXPORT_PATCH_FORMAT', 1635);
define('MESSAGE_PAGE_EXPORT_XML_FORMAT', 1636);
define('MESSAGE_PAGE_EXPORT_PHP_FORMAT', 1637);
define('MESSAGE_PAGE_EXPORT_OPTIONS', 1638);
define('MESSAGE_PAGE_EXPORT_MODULE', 1639);
define('MESSAGE_PAGE_EXPORTED_DATAS', 1640);
define('MESSAGE_PAGE_FILE_ERROR', 1641);
define('MESSAGE_PAGE_ARCHIVE_ERROR', 1642);
define('MESSAGE_PAGE_UNKNOWN_FORMAT', 1643);
//Create page object
$dialog = new CMS_dialog();
//checks rights
if (!$cms_user->hasAdminClearance(CLEARANCE_ADMINISTRATION_EDITVALIDATEALL)) {
    $dialog->setContent($cms_language->getMessage(MESSAGE_PAGE_ERROR_MODULE_RIGHTS));
    $dialog->show();
    exit;
}
$moduleCodename = io::request('moduleCodename');
if (!$moduleCodename) {
    $dialog->setContent($cms_language->getMessage(MESSAGE_PAGE_ERROR_UNKNOWN_MODULE));
    $dialog->show();
    exit;
}
$module = CMS_modulesCatalog::getByCodename($moduleCodename);
if (!is_object($module) || $module->hasError()) {
    $dialog->setContent($cms_language->getMessage(MESSAGE_PAGE_ERROR_UNKNOWN_MODULE));
    $dialog->show();
    exit;
}